Application tips to get the most out of it:
- Use warm—not hot—water to minimize water loss from the skin.
- Apply to damp skin and work into a gentle lather with hands or a soft cloth.
- Rinse thoroughly; pat dry rather than rubbing vigorously.
- Seal in hydration with a body lotion or oil within a few minutes of toweling off, especially if your skin runs dry.
